Vatican Leader Condemns U.S. Expansion of Federal Death Penalty Methods

Pope Leo XIV has condemned the United States government’s decision to expand the list of methods for executing federal death sentences, calling for immediate cancellation of these actions.

In a statement released on April 24, Pope Leo XIV emphasized: “The right to life is the very foundation of all other human rights. For this reason, society will flourish and succeed only when it protects the sanctity of human life.”

The Pope also noted that an effective prison system must ensure public safety while preserving the possibility of redemption for individuals convicted of serious crimes.
